What It Is:
This is an educational worksheet featuring a nonfiction text about basketball. The text describes the history of basketball, the different player positions (point guard, shooting guard, power forward, center, small forward), and the skills required for each position. The worksheet instructs the student to read the informational text and then complete a graphic organizer (not visible in the image).
Grade Level Suitability:
This worksheet is suitable for grades 3-5. The reading level of the text is appropriate for this age group, and the concepts presented are easy to understand. It could also be used for older students who need help with reading comprehension.
Why Use It:
This worksheet helps students improve their reading comprehension skills while learning about basketball. It teaches them to extract information from a text and organize it using a graphic organizer (presumably). It also introduces students to different roles and skills within a team sport.
How to Use It:
First, have the student read the provided informational text about basketball. Then, instruct the student to use the information from the text to complete the graphic organizer (not visible in the image, but implied by the instructions). The graphic organizer likely requires students to summarize key information or identify the main idea.
Target Users:
This worksheet is targeted towards elementary and middle school students who are learning about basketball or who need to improve their reading comprehension skills. It can be used by teachers in the classroom or by parents at home.
